🎯 Flashcards & memory — how they work

After each podcast you’ll review key words with flashcards. A word only counts as “learned” after you confirm it 3 times — that’s how it moves into long-term memory instead of being forgotten by tomorrow. Tap ✅ I know it or 🔁 Review; the words you find hard come back automatically until they stick (and your AI Tutor can practise them with you too).

🌟 This level: B1 — where you’re going

At B1 (intermediate) the goal is to become independent in everyday work English: to handle familiar professional situations on your own, get your meaning across clearly, and recover when you get stuck — even if it isn’t perfect.

By the end of this level, you will be able to:

  • take part in meetings and discussions on familiar work topics — give opinions, agree and disagree politely;
  • handle small talk & networking, phone calls, and everyday work situations;
  • write clear emails, short reports and simple proposals;
  • give a simple presentation and take part in basic negotiation and feedback conversations;
  • understand the main points of clear speech from native and non-native colleagues.

Each module takes one of these situations and builds it step by step.
